Louisiana's high humidity is a major factor impacting indoor air quality and your home's air ducts. The warm, moist air can create an environment where dust, mold spores, and other allergens can thrive within your ductwork. This is especially true in the older housing stock common in New Orleans, where duct systems may be more susceptible to moisture and particle buildup. Regularly cleaning your air ducts is crucial to combat these humid-climate issues and ensure the air you breathe in your New Orleans home is as clean as possible.
